Switzerland is known for its stunning landscapes, delicious chocolates, and efficient train system. However, one lesser-known aspect of Switzerland is its contradictory relationship with vitamin C-rich fruits.

While Switzerland is home to an abundance of fresh and high-quality produce, including vitamin C-rich fruits like oranges, strawberries, and kiwis, there seems to be a paradox when it comes to the consumption of these fruits. Despite the availability of these nutritious options, Swiss residents do not always prioritize them in their diets. One possible explanation for this contradiction could be the high cost of living in Switzerland. It is no secret that Switzerland is one of the most expensive countries in the world, and this can make it challenging for some residents to afford fresh fruits on a regular basis. Instead, processed and convenience foods may be more affordable and convenient options for many Swiss people. Additionally, cultural factors may also play a role in the low consumption of vitamin C-rich fruits in Switzerland. Swiss cuisine is known for its hearty dishes like fondue and raclette, which are not typically complemented by fruit. As a result, fruits may be relegated to the role of snacks or desserts rather than being incorporated into main meals. Despite these challenges, there are efforts being made to promote the consumption of vitamin C-rich fruits in Switzerland. Farmers' markets and organic stores are becoming more popular, offering a wider variety of fresh produce to consumers. Additionally, public health campaigns and initiatives are raising awareness about the importance of a balanced diet rich in fruits and vegetables. In conclusion, Switzerland's contradictory relationship with vitamin C-rich fruits reflects a complex interplay of economic, cultural, and social factors. While there are challenges to overcome, there are also opportunities for innovation and change to promote healthier eating habits among Swiss residents. By recognizing and addressing these contradictions, Switzerland can move towards a more balanced and nutritious approach to food consumption.
